David P. Reeb, Jr. is a district court judge in the Ninth Judicial District of New Mexico.[1] Reeb was appointed in August 2006 by Governor Bill Richardson and elected on November 7, 2006.[2] He was retained in 2008 and again in 2014.[3]
Elections
2014
Reeb, Jr was retained to the 9th District Court with 78.1 percent of the vote on November 4, 2014. [3]
Judicial performance evaluation
The New Mexico Judicial Performance Evaluation Commission recommended that Judge Reeb be retained. The full report is available here.
Education
Reeb received his undergraduate degree from the University of Colorado and his J.D. from Creighton University.[2]
Career
Prior to his appointment to the bench, Reeb worked in private practice from 2003 until 2006. He served as an assistant district attorney before that.[2][4]
